    TIMONIUM IS A SUBURB NORTH OF BALTO CITY.

    TIMONIUM IS A SUBURB NORTH OF BALTO CITY. ITS A GREAT LOCATION WITH MAJOR HIGHWAYS TO GET YOU JUST ABOUT ANY PLACE. THIS IS THE LOCATION OF THE MARYLAND STATE FAIRGROUNDS THAT HOLDS A 12 DAY END OF SUMMER FAIR EACH YEAR AS WELL AS SHOWS AND EXHIBITS EACH WEEK-END THROUGH OUT THE YEAR. TIMONIUM FIARGROUNDS FEATURES THE TIMONIUM RACE TRACK THAT HOLDS LIVE HORES RACING FOR 10 DAYS EACH LABOR DAY AND HAS A YEAR ROUND OTB BETTING CENTER WITH A GREAT BAR & RESTUARTANT !
